ABS & BRAKE Lights On? But have Brakes?
Ok, it is raining out an dI have a 99 F150, everything runs fine, still have good brakes. Lights come on about an hour ago ( ABS & BRAKE ) they stay on, I turn off the truck and restart and lights are off for like 20 seconds and then back on again? Any Ideas?

of course you have brakes! the brakes are still a manual operation.
the light means that your ABS isn't on. most likely something on one of the sensors. have you had brake work done lately? sometimes brakes that have been turned and not cleaned off properly get metal shavings on the ABS sensors. (They are magnetic) brake pads worn to the mounting surface (Like down to the rivets in the old days) can cause the metal shavings too.

Well the answer is in, it was the sensor on the differential and the ABS module for the computer, a 12.00 part and a 259.00 part.......... aRggggggggggggggggggggg
